
The Pop Air RGB Computer Case by Fractal Design combines style and functionality, featuring a unique honeycomb-patterned mesh front for optimal airflow and a tempered glass side panel to showcase your components. It supports various motherboard sizes and offers ample storage options, including multiple drive bays and expansion slots. The case comes with three 120 mm Aspect 12 RGB fans and supports additional cooling solutions, making it suitable for high-performance builds.

North reimagines the gaming PC, introducing natural materials and bespoke details to make gaming a stylish addition to the living space. Fusing design and airflow engineering, the case features fine-patterned mesh ventilation and an open front with real walnut or oak panels. The design is complemented by sleek brass or steel details and an integrated tab for easy access to the top of the case. Inside, North offers an intuitive interior layout and generous compatibility.

The H7 Flow stays true to a traditional mid-tower design while adding bottom fan support for direct GPU cooling due to the vertically oriented PSU. Unlike dual-chamber cases, this keeps the footprint narrow and takes up less desk space. Ultra-fine perforated panels are optimized for airflow, and it's equipped with three 120mm front-mounted fans for out-of-the-box cooling.

This case is very nice for the price. Especially with the sale right now at $89, they're practically giving it away. Plenty of space, and love the rgb case fans. My only gripe is with the removable top vent mesh. I noticed a decent amount of air flow different with it on or off. In fact, I get about 5 degrees more cooling if I take off the removable mesh while under heavy CPU load. So while I am not using CPU intensive apps, I leave it on to filter out dust, and when I am cooking the CPU, I take it off. I do wish I had an extra case panel to swap between the glass and non-glass, but this is not a complaint. Maybe I can find panels separately somewhere.
